Reese's Pieces: A Delicious Background and Interesting Facts

Originally launched as a way to rescue a surplus of candy fragments after Hershey missed out on the deal to supply M&M's, Reese's Confections debuted in 1978 and quickly proved to be a sensation. Surprisingly, the picture *E.T. the Extra-Terrestrial* played a significant part in their growth; the iconic scene featuring Elliot sharing Reese's Pieces for the alien considerably expanded sales.
